    Exhaust fumes in cabin

    These things run quite rich and a little rough on a cold start during the winter, creating rather stinky exhaust, which is easily gets sucked into the hvac vents at the base of the windshield. This has been my experience as well.

  17. MidwestBoater

    Next up: The water pump has failed

    It's only internal on the transverse mounted engines (wrong wheel drive) due to space constraints. The expedition and F150 have an external water pump.
